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

From the 1930s to the 1970s, asbestos was extensively employed in construction materials. It was put in insulation for pipes, fireproofing products, cements and plasters, automobile brakes, and more. The exposure to this hazardous material could cause serious medical conditions, including mesothelioma and other respiratory diseases.

A New York mesothelioma attorney can help victims receive compensation from the companies responsible for their exposure. It is essential to choose the right lawyer when filing this kind of claim.

Asbest fibers can be inhaled when they are mined and processed. This could cause mesothelioma, lung cancer, and asbestosis. Workers who handle the mineral directly are at a higher risk, however anyone can inhale asbestos. This type of exposure, called secondary exposure is a risk to anyone who comes in contact with the worker's contaminated clothing or equipment. This includes relatives who wash the uniform and anyone living in the same household. This is often the case on ships and bases of military, where workers wear the identical uniform for a long period of time.

People in construction, insulation, shipyards, mining, milling and many other jobs could be exposed to asbestos. This was particularly true in the United States between the 1950s and the 1990s. Workers could be exposed to asbestos when older buildings were demolished or renovated, and when construction materials were damaged. Even these days, the demolition and remodeling in older buildings could release asbestos into the air.

It could be a long time between exposure to asbestos and the mesothelioma onset symptoms or other signs. If you think you might be suffering from a disease related to asbestos or have been exposed, it is essential to speak with your doctor.

Your doctor will examine your lungs and inquire about any work history that might have involved asbestos. If they suspect you have an asbestos-related disease, they will likely recommend you to a specialist for more tests. Chest Xrays, CT scans, and pulmonary function tests are all able to detect asbestos-related diseases but they don't always show up on these tests.

These illnesses can affect the lungs, heart and abdomen. It is uncommon for mesothelioma to be found in the brain.

Some experts believe that the best way to preventing asbestos exposure is to avoid dust, never smoke and avoid working in industries that might employ asbestos. Others say this is impossible and that people should be checked often for signs of asbestos-related ailments.

File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your health and employment records in order to create a timeline for your asbestos exposure. Then, they will construct your case by assembling evidence to prove that you were exposed and that your exposure led to harm. They will send every defendant a copy of your complaint and they will have 30 days to respond. Defendants often deny their liability and may even try to blame someone else. You need a seasoned team of attorneys to deal with these denials.

Once your lawyer has all the documentation required They will file your asbestos case. They will file it with the state court system that best suits your case. During this time, the att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ery in which they share information with the opposing party about the case. If a trial is scheduled, they will also represent you in the trial. However, the majority of cases settle through an asbestos settlement (visit site).

It is important to hire an expert in asbestos because asbestos litigation is different from other personal injury claims. They have access to a database that reveals to patients what asbestos products they used in their work. This makes it easier for patients to identify the products that were responsible for their exposure.

Additionally, they'll know which companies are accountable for your exposure, including the companies that manufacture the asbestos-containing items you handled and even the owners of buildings that contained as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.

You need to act quickly when you or someone you love has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, lung cancer or any other asbestos-related disease. You have a limited time to file a claim against asbestos. The laws differ from one jurisdiction to another.
